Background Information

PGAM1(phosphoglycerate mutase 1) is also named as PGAMA,PGAM-B and belongs to the phosphoglycerate mutase family. Phosphoglycerate mutase is widely distributed in mammalian tissues where it catalyzes the reversible reaction of 3-phosphoglycerate (3-PGA) to 2-phosphoglycerate (2-PGA) in the glycolytic pathway. The homodimer PGAM1 is expressed mainly in liver, kidney, brain and overexpressed in a variety of human cancers, including breast carcinoma, colorectal cancer, lung cancer, prostate cancer, oral squamous cell carcinoma, esophageal squamous cell carcinomas and also associated with certain virus infection. PGAM1 could be developed as a useful diagnostic biomarker, as well as a potential therapeutic target for hepatocellular carcinoma (PMID:20403181). This antibody may also recognize PGAM2 and PGAM4 due to the high homology.
